Ares Commercial Real Estate Corporation (ACRE), a commercial real estate finance firm focused on originating and managing CRE debt investments, is trading at $4.74 as of 2026-04-01, marking a 1.25% decline from its previous closing level. This analysis breaks down key technical levels, recent market context, and potential scenarios for the stock in the coming sessions, prioritizing observable price action and broader sector trends.
